Kate Middleton and Prince William attended the Chelsea Flower Show for the first time, joining the Queen and Prince Philip for their outing. The Duke and Duchess of Cambridge were there for an important reason – to see the pink and green chrysanthemum that has been named for Princess Charlotte.

Prince William and Kate Middleton also saw the 5000 Poppies Garden, honouring war veterans, which they described as ‘a humbling experience’.
The Queen celebrated her 51st visit to the flower show, and enjoyed her stay.
